Record 1, Textual support, English
Record number: 1, Textual support number: 1 DEF
An encoder that makes the information to be transmitted unintelligible to a receiver not equipped with an adequate decoding device. 2, record 1, English, - scrambler

Record 1, Textual support, French
Record number: 1, Textual support number: 1 OBS
La terminologie officielle utilise et conseille les termes embrouillage et désembrouillage, plutôt que décryptage, réservé aux services de contre-espionnage. En effet, on ne crypte pas un message, on le chiffre. Le mot décodeur est [...] réservé aux appareils qui convertissent une norme de télévision (donc un système de codage du signal) dans une autre (ex. décodeur D2-MAC). 1, record 1, French, - embrouilleur
